Why This Decision Gets Harder in Whatcom County

Every siding contractor gets some version of this question: "Can you just patch this, or do I need to replace the whole thing?" It's a fair question, and the honest answer is almost always "it depends" — but it doesn't have to be a guess. There are specific, checkable factors that separate a legitimate repair job from a house that's quietly telling you it's done.

In Whatcom County, that decision comes up more often than it should, and the climate is a big part of why. Salt-laden air off the Sound and the Strait accelerates corrosion on fasteners and trim. Driving rain off Bellingham Bay finds every gap in a wall system that was caulked instead of properly flashed. And the long, wet moss season here — often running from fall through late spring — keeps siding surfaces damp for months at a time, which is exactly the condition that lets rot take hold behind a wall that looks fine from the sidewalk.

None of that means every house needs full replacement. It means the inspection has to be more careful than "does it look bad from the street," because in this climate, the surface and the substrate can be telling two very different stories.

When Repair Is Still the Right Call

Repair is the responsible answer more often than homeowners expect, and a contractor who reaches for full replacement on every call isn't doing you any favors. Repair usually makes sense when the damage is localized and the underlying wall assembly is dry and sound. Common repair-appropriate situations include:

  • A single impact-damaged panel or a small cracked section from a fallen branch or ladder mishap
  • Failed caulking or sealant at trim joints, with no staining or softness in the wood behind it
  • A handful of loose or popped fasteners on an otherwise intact wall
  • Isolated paint failure or fading on siding that's structurally solid
  • Minor gaps at window and door trim that are letting in wind but not water

The common thread in every one of these is containment — the problem hasn't spread past the spot you can see, and moisture hasn't had time to get behind the cladding and start working on the sheathing or framing.

The catch with spot repairs

Matching is the practical limitation on repair, especially with older siding. Faded paint, discontinued profiles, and sun-bleached color differences mean a patch can be structurally fine but visually obvious. That's a cosmetic trade-off homeowners are entitled to weigh for themselves — it's not a reason to replace a whole wall on its own.

When You're Past the Point of Repair

Replacement becomes the honest recommendation when the damage stops being local and starts being systemic — when what you can see is a symptom of what's happening underneath, not the whole problem. Warning signs worth taking seriously include:

  • Soft or spongy siding when pressed, especially near the bottom courses, corners, and around windows
  • Visible rot, delamination, or swelling at seams and butt joints
  • Persistent moss and algae growth across large sections rather than isolated shaded spots
  • Interior signs — peeling paint, musty smell, or staining on interior walls near exterior corners
  • Widespread cracking or buckling across multiple courses, not just one panel
  • Siding that's simply outlived its material's realistic service life, particularly older wood or damaged fiberboard products

Any one of these on its own might still be repairable. Two or three together, especially spread across different sides of the house, usually means moisture has been getting behind the siding for a while — and a patch at that point is cosmetic, not structural.

The Hidden Cost of Repeated Patch Jobs

There's a version of "repair" that isn't really saving money — it's deferring an inevitable replacement while paying for labor multiple times along the way. If you've called a contractor out for the third or fourth time in a few years for the same general area of the house, it's worth asking a different question: is the repair actually fixing the cause, or just covering the latest symptom?

This matters more in wet climates than dry ones. A house in an arid region can tolerate a marginal repair for years because there's little moisture pressure to expose the weak point. A house on the Whatcom County coast, dealing with driving rain and a months-long moss season, doesn't get that grace period. Water finds the gap a patch didn't quite seal, and the cycle repeats — often at a higher cost each time as the affected area grows.

Material Matters More Than People Expect

What you repair or replace with has a direct effect on how often you'll be having this conversation again. This is where we're straightforward with homeowners: we install James Hardie fiber cement siding exclusively, and the reasoning isn't brand loyalty — it's what holds up to this specific climate with the least maintenance and the fewest repeat calls.

Wood and primed spruce siding are attractive but need consistent repainting and caulk maintenance to keep moisture out, and in a climate with this much sustained dampness, gaps in that maintenance schedule show up as rot faster than in drier regions. Vinyl siding doesn't rot, but it can't be patched invisibly, it becomes brittle and prone to cracking in cold snaps, and it has no real fire resistance. Fiber cement products vary by manufacturer in how they're engineered for moisture resistance and factory finish quality — differences that matter a lot over a 20-30 year timeline, especially somewhere with this much annual rainfall.

James Hardie's HZ5 product line is specifically engineered for climates with freeze-thaw cycles and high moisture exposure, which describes Whatcom County well. The factory-applied ColorPlus finish is baked on under controlled conditions rather than field-painted, which matters because field paint is exactly where maintenance gaps tend to open up. None of this means other products are unusable — it means that when we're standing in front of a wall deciding whether to repair or replace, the material going back up matters as much as the decision to replace it at all.

Repair vs. Replacement: A Cost-Factor Comparison

FactorRepairFull Replacement
Upfront costLower, scoped to the damaged areaHigher, whole-wall or whole-house scope
Best fitIsolated, recent damage with dry substrateWidespread damage, rot, or aging material past service life
Color/material matchCan be imperfect on older or faded sidingUniform finish across the whole wall
Long-term costCan add up with repeat visits if cause isn't addressedOne project, predictable warranty coverage going forward
Underlying moisture issuesMay mask, not solve, a hidden problemOpens the wall to inspect and correct sheathing/flashing
WarrantyTypically limited to the repaired sectionFull manufacturer and installation warranty on the new siding

Neither column is universally "right." The table is a starting point for a conversation, not a verdict — the actual answer depends on what's found once someone gets a hands-on look at the specific problem areas.

What a Proper Inspection Actually Checks

A repair-vs-replace call shouldn't be made from the driveway. A thorough inspection looks at:

  • Moisture readings at suspect areas, not just visual assessment
  • Condition of the siding at inside and outside corners, where water concentrates
  • Flashing above windows, doors, and any wall penetrations
  • The bottom few courses near grade, where splashback and standing moisture do the most damage
  • Areas under decks, eaves, and anywhere direct rain exposure is reduced but ambient moisture is high — a classic moss-growth zone in this region
  • Fastener condition, especially on older installations where corrosion can loosen panels without obvious visual signs
  • Whether the house wrap or building paper behind the siding is intact where accessible

If a contractor recommends replacement without checking most of this, or recommends repair without checking any of it, that's worth a second opinion either way.

A Practical Framework for the Decision

When homeowners ask us to simplify this into something they can reason through themselves, it comes down to three questions:

  1. Is the damage contained to one area, or does it show up in multiple places? Multiple unrelated problem spots point toward a systemic issue, not a one-off.
  2. Is the substrate behind the siding dry? If moisture has reached the sheathing, a surface patch doesn't fix the actual problem.
  3. How old is the current siding, and how much service life is realistically left? Repairing siding that's a few years from the end of its useful life rarely pencils out compared to replacing it once and getting a fresh warranty.

If the answers are "contained," "dry," and "plenty of life left," repair is very likely the right, cost-effective move. If the answers trend the other direction, replacement — done once, with a material suited to this climate — usually costs less over time than an ongoing series of patches.

How long does a siding repair typically last before it needs attention again?

A well-executed repair on sound, dry siding can hold for many years, but it depends entirely on whether the original cause of damage was addressed, not just the visible symptom. If the same trouble spot reappears within a season or two, that's usually a sign the underlying moisture path was never actually fixed.

What should I ask a contractor before hiring them for a repair-vs-replace evaluation?

Ask whether they'll check moisture levels and flashing condition, not just look at the surface, and ask them to explain their reasoning either way rather than just giving a recommendation. A contractor who can walk you through what they found and why it points to repair or replacement is worth more than one who just quotes a number.

What's the difference between James Hardie's HZ5 and HZ10 product lines?

Hardie engineers its HZ product lines for different climate zones — HZ5 is built for regions with more freeze-thaw cycling and moisture exposure, which fits Western Washington, while HZ10 is formulated for hot, humid Southern climates. Using the zone-matched product affects how the material handles moisture and temperature swings over its service life.

Does Whatcom County's moss season affect siding differently than drier parts of Washington?

Yes — the extended damp period from fall through late spring keeps moisture in contact with siding surfaces longer than in drier interior regions, which accelerates both moss growth and, if there's a gap in the wall assembly, the rate at which trapped moisture can reach the sheathing. That's why inspections here weigh moss coverage and damp-area patterns more heavily than they might elsewhere.
